Output 99a6168433da6150d9dad01040709469c75958fb4b778923c8a45e2ea4d24ce0:5

value
29611850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8bc0c57ec42a35d848d842e85dca1a57128aa86b37781d25f6e32db45ef4dca2
address
tb1p30qv2lky9g6asjxcgt59mjs62ufg42rtxaup6f0kuvkmghh5mj3q5suhmv
transaction
99a6168433da6150d9dad01040709469c75958fb4b778923c8a45e2ea4d24ce0
confirmations
33856
spent
true